Conversion Formula
The formula to convert nanometers to meters involves multiplying the nanometer value by 10⁻⁹. This works because a nanometer is one-billionth of a meter. For example, to convert 549 nanometers:
- Start with 549 nm.
- Multiply by 10⁻⁹: 549 × 10⁻⁹ = 0.000000549 meters.
This calculation shifts the decimal point nine places to the left, turning nanometers into meters according to the metric prefix scale.

Conversion Definitions
Nanometer
A nanometer is a unit of length in the metric system, equal to one billionth of a meter (1 nm = 10⁻⁹ meters). It measures extremely small distances, often used in physics, chemistry, and nanotechnology to describe atomic and molecular scales.
Meter
The meter is the base unit of length in the International System of Units (SI). It defines standard measurement for distance, equal to the distance traveled by light in vacuum in about 1/299,792,458 seconds. It serves as a fundamental reference in measurement systems worldwide.
Conversion FAQs
How accurate is converting nanometers to meters using this method?
The conversion method uses the precise factor of 10⁻⁹, making it highly accurate for most scientific applications. However, measurement precision depends on the input value and calculator rounding. For practical purposes, results are reliable to at least nine decimal places.
Can I convert other units like micrometers or millimeters to meters with this tool?
This specific converter is designed only for nanometers to meters. To convert micrometers or millimeters, you need to adjust the conversion factor or use a different tool. For example, 1 micrometer is 10⁻⁶ meters, and 1 millimeter is 10⁻³ meters.
Why is the decimal point moved nine places when converting nanometers to meters?
This is because nanometers represent 10⁻⁹ meters. Moving the decimal nine places to the left converts nanometers into the SI base unit, meters. It’s a straightforward application of metric prefixes based on powers of ten.
